# Watchdog configuration for the Brightstile kiosk app
#
# The watchdog process restarts the kiosk UI if the heartbeat file
# goes stale for more than WATCHDOG_STALE_SECS (default 45). Do not
# lower this below 30 on the older Ferncourt terminals, as their
# boot sequence can legitimately take that long. WATCHDOG_LOG_LEVEL
# should stay at "warn" in production to avoid filling the small
# local disk. The watchdog reports restarts to the fleet monitor,
# which requires an auth credential. The reporting credential goes
# on the next line.

sealed setting: VAULT_KEY8=8e093468

Support team — we've traced the intermittent failures in the PayLoom settlement suite to configuration drift between the staging and CI environments. Roughly one in five runs fails on the ledger reconciliation step, and the failures correlate with nodes that were provisioned before the Fernwick rollout. Please do not restart the test runners manually; that masks the drift and delays diagnosis. For reference when comparing environments, the expected configuration values for the service are listed below.

deployment values, yagef-yawip:
ELIOX_PIN=5303
ELIOX_METRICS_HOST=metrics.eliox.paliqworks.corp
ELIOX_LOG_LEVEL=error
ELIOX_TENANT=praiel

MatchGrid runs on the JVM and pairs incoming trade requests in real time. Long GC pauses (>200ms) break pairing SLAs, so we pin heap size and use the low-pause collector — see run.sh for flags. If pauses spike, check promotion rates before touching heap settings; resizing mid-incident makes it worse. Metrics ship to the Oakmere dashboard under the matchgrid.gc prefix. The metrics exporter authenticates against the collector with a token loaded from the environment. Place that token on the next line of the .env file.

sealed setting: LEDGER_TOKEN20=6148d35bbb480b0ab79e